我定义一个概要文件,并分配给了相关的用户,其中:空闲时间 5分钟,想要达到如果会话空闲时间超过5分钟就自动断开的效果,为什么不行,是我理解错误,还是其它原因。
如果是我理解的不对,有什么办法达到我的要求,谢谢!!

解决方案 »

  1.   

    我在网上查到:
    IDLE_TIME:该参数限制每个会话所允许的最大连续空闲时间.如果一个会话持续的空闲时间达到该参数的限制,该会话将自动断开.
    自动断开后,内存会不会也同时释放呢?
    与我的理解是相同的,可为什么与实际情况不一致呢?
      

  2.   

    会话空闲时间的限制,如果一次会话的ORACLE调用之间时间达到该空闲时间,当前事务被回滚,会话被中止,会话资源返回给系统;
      

  3.   

    我自己找到了,使用profile时,需要将alter system set resource_limit=true 在itpub上找到的,我试试
    也可以在init上设置